Why choose decorative gravel over mulch?
-
Lasts for years – Gravel doesn’t decompose, so it keeps its look and depth without yearly top‑offs.
-
Low maintenance – Fewer reapplications, less raking, and no color fading from dyes.
-
Weed + pest resistant – With a proper underlayment, gravel discourages weeds and doesn’t provide food or shelter for termites and other pests.
-
Firewise – Unlike wood mulch, stone is non‑combustible—ideal around grills, fire pits, and building foundations.
-
Stays put in storms – Heavier than mulch, gravel won’t float away in heavy rain and resists wind.
-
Great for drainage – Allows water to percolate, reducing runoff and muddy spots.
-
Durable for high‑traffic areas – Perfect for paths, dog runs, and play borders; it won’t break down under foot.
-
Clean, modern look – Crisp edges and long‑lasting color enhance curb appeal.
-
Cost‑effective over time – Higher upfront cost, but fewer replacements vs. annual mulch refreshes.
-
All‑season performance – Doesn’t mat, mold, or compact from snow or sun.
